Comparison table of commonly used duplex stainless steel grades | |||||
Model/Country | china | USA | Sweden | Germany | France |
Low alloy type | 00Cr23Ni4N | UN23 | SS232 | W.Nr.1.4362 | UR35N |
Medium alloy type | 00Cr18Ni5Mo3Si2 | UNS S31500 | SS2376(3RE60) | W.Nr.1.4417 | UR45N |
00Cr22Ni5Mo3N | UNS S31803 | SS2377 | W.Nr.1.4462 | ||
High alloy type | 0Cr25Ni5Mo2 | UNS S32900 | SS2324(10RE51) | W.Nr.1.4460 | |
00Cr25Ni7Mo3WCuN | UNS S31260 | W.Nr.1.4501 | |||
Super duplex steel | 00Cr25Ni7Mo4N | UNS S32750 | SS2328 | W.Nr.1.4410 |
Comparison Table of Commonly Used Special Alloy Material Grades | |||||
Common names | china | USA | Germany | Britain | France |
GB | UNS | SEW VDIUV | BS | AFNOR | |
Incoloy 800 | NS111 | N08800 | W.Nr.1.4876 | NA15 | Z8NC32.21 |
X10NiCrAlTi3220 | |||||
Incoloy 800H | NS112 | NO8810 | W.Nr.1.4958 | NA 15 (H) | |
X5 NiCrAlTi 31-20 | |||||
Incoloy 800HT | N08811 | W.Nr.1.4959* | |||
X 8 NiCrAlTi 32-21 | |||||
Incoloy 825 | NS142 | N08825 | W.Nr.2.4858 | NA16 | NC21FeDu |
NiCr21Mo | |||||
Inconel 600 | NS312 | N06600 | W.Nr.2.4816 | NA14 | NC15FE |
NiCrl 5Fe | |||||
Inconel 601 | NS313 | N06601 | W.Nr.2.4851 | NC23FeA | |
NiCr23Fe | |||||
Inconel 625 | NS336 | N06625 | W.Nr.2.4856 | NA21 | NC 22 DNb |
NiCr22Mo9Nb | |||||
Inconel 718 | GH4169 | N07718 | W.Nr.2.4668 | NA 51 | NC19FeNb |
NiCr19Fe19Nb5Mo3 | |||||
Monel 400 | N04400 | W.Nr.2.4360 | NA 12 | Nu 30 | |
NiCu30Fe | |||||
Hastelloy B-2 | NS322 | N10665 | W.Nr.2.4617 | NiMo28 | |
NiMo28 | |||||
Hastelloy C-22 | N06022 | W.Nr.2.4602 | |||
Hastelloy C276 | NS334 | N10276 | W.Nr.2.4819 | NC17D | |
NiMo16Cr15W | |||||
254SMO/F44 | S31254 | W.Nr.1.4547 | |||
253Ma | S30815 | ||||
904L | N08904 | W.Nr.1.4539 | |||
17-4PH | 05Cr17Ni4CuNb | S17400 | W.Nr.1.4542 | ||
17-7PH | 07Cr17Ni7AL | S17700 | W.Nr.1.4568 | ||
GH2132 | GH2132 | S66286 | W.Nr.1.4890 | ||
